Define Serum Vitamin A Content?
Assessment of serum vitamin A content is the most reliable criterion Tor assessing vitamin A status. Serum levels indicative of various degrees of deficiency are as follows:
Circulating vitamin A concentrations become elevated (>200 mcg 1 dl) owing to vitamin A overload.
